Output 63f3042616e9b010806703d31bf7a421b8c3403e8b6cf491fca2ee6e829c7cf3:1

value
3106
script pubkey
OP_0 OP_PUSHBYTES_32 a5c26b673ea27daaccad6c15953e32eb8f90561a5e49c12bf0f60346e0c06a7b
address
bc1q5hpxkee75f764n9dds2e203jaw8eq4s6teyuz2ls7cp5dcxqdfasls662e
transaction
63f3042616e9b010806703d31bf7a421b8c3403e8b6cf491fca2ee6e829c7cf3
spent
true